Description
A comforting and hearty dish combining ground beef, mushrooms, and spices, perfect for busy weeknights.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 pound ground beef
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 cups mushrooms, sliced
- 1 cup breadcrumbs
- 1 egg
- 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 2 cups beef broth
- 1 tablespoon cornstarch (optional, for thickening)
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a large bowl, combine ground beef, chopped onion, mushrooms, breadcrumbs, egg, Worcestershire sauce, salt, and pepper. Mix until well combined.
- Form the mixture into patties and place them in a baking dish.
- In a separate bowl, mix beef broth with cornstarch (if using) and pour over the patties.
- Cover the dish with aluminum foil and bake for 45 minutes.
- Remove the foil and bake for an additional 15-20 minutes, until browned.
- Serve warm and enjoy your hearty meal!
Notes
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for 3-4 days. For longer storage, freeze after wrapping well.
